The Agilent E3631A is an 80W triple-output DC power supply engineered for benchtop and system-level applications requiring precise, stable power delivery. It combines a 0–6V, 5A output with dual ±25V, 1A outputs, providing the flexibility needed for R&D design verification, production testing, and QA environments. The unit delivers <350 µVrms ripple and noise across the 20 Hz to 20 MHz bandwidth, ensuring clean power for sensitive circuits.
– Technical Specifications
Power Delivery
• Total output: 80W
• Output 1: 0–6V, 0–5A
• Output 2: 0–+25V, 0–1A
• Output 3: 0–−25V, 0–1A
Regulation and Accuracy
• Load regulation: <0.01% + 2 mV (all outputs)
• Line regulation: <0.01% + 250 µA (all outputs)
• Programming accuracy (voltage): 0.05% + 20 mV (Output 1); 0.05% + 20 mV / 0.1% + 5 mV (Outputs 2 & 3)
• Programming accuracy (current): 0.15% + 4 mA (Output 1); 0.15% + 4 mA / 0.2% + 10 mA (Outputs 2 & 3)
• Readback accuracy mirrors programming specifications
• Ripple and noise: <350 µVrms / 2 mVp-p (normal mode voltage)
• Transient recovery: <50 µsec to within 15 mV following load step (full to half load)
– Key Features
• Dual 4-digit voltage and current meters with simultaneous display of actual and limit values
• VFD front-panel display for output monitoring
• Track mode enable/disable for ±25V outputs
• Three-state memory for storing and recalling operating configurations
• Individual or global output enable/disable control
• Output overshoot suppression
• Self-test functionality
• Command processing time: <100 msec
– Programming and Control
GPIB (IEEE-488) and RS-232 interfaces enable automated control integration. Programmable functions include voltage and current settings, output enable/disable, track mode management, and calibration procedures.
